> 3) improve Advanced F&R, making it fast, usable, non-failing in corner > cases, namely > implement what is now there as a proof of concept. This can be done in > 2 ways: > 3.a) build a find engine within various insets, able to match parts and > sub-parts > of the LyX document. Criticality is to build a custom regexp > engine that > makes sense when matching sub-graphs/portions of LyX docs; > 3.b) add an additional mode/flavor of export (e.g., runparams.flavor > option), > in which the find options are carried along the runparams, so that > insets > can export only what's useful for the later matching phase. > This way Advanced F&R would get rid of the awful and heavy-weight > regexp > post-processing that is there now, to get rid of unneeded > elements, depending > on search options. > Tommaso, would you be willing to mentor this project? In my opinion as a user, a working advanced F&R is one of lyx's most needed features. It is basically unusable on long multi-file manuscripts, which is exactly where it'd be most precious.
